Sterling Harbor, Wildwood, Fishing report 11-7
Chunking for Striped Bass in the Delaware Bay remains very good. Ron Eaton of Winslow, NJ weighed in a 23 pound Bass measuring 41 inches caught while chunking near the C & B on Alan Brown's boat "Reel Deal".
Andy Beccari of North Wildwood weighed in a 30 pound Bass measuring 45 inches boated while chunking in the lower Bay. Capt. Bob McCormick chunked the lower Delaware Bay on his boat "Happy Our" and crew member Paul Anderson from Plymouth Meeting landed a 38 inch Striped Bass and Earl Albone of Blue Bell, PA weighed in a 34 Pounder measuring 42 inches. A few Stripers, not many, were boated at the Cape May Rips during the week and no reports of fish being caught at the Rips came in over the weekend. A few Bass were caught in the North Wildwood surf over the weekend. Drew Applebaum of Cherry Hill, NJ had a 38 inch Striper caught on Clam in North Wildwood and reported a few others caught around him. In the back bays, schoolie Stripers with an occasional keeper are being caught on Clam or while plugging around bridges and sod banks. Togging remains good at the jetties and inshore wrecks.
